## Service Accounts — Bigdiff Viewer

Quick note for the sync: the Bigdiff large-file viewer now runs under its own service account instead of piggybacking on the CI bot. It only needs read access to the Chunkstore blobs, nothing else. Rotation is automated monthly. If you're wiring up a local instance, use the current key below.

service key, kajef-kajof: qvz4-emrX

When the Cloudwright weather-alert fan-out fails in CI, inspect the region-splitter stage before anything else; it is the only step with external timing assumptions. Flaky runs typically show a partial shard list rather than an error. Capture the splitter log, re-run once, and if it fails again, page the Harrowell rota with the trace token below.

pipeline stamp: htk9_17223437d

Quick heads-up on Pinwheel UI versioning: we cut a minor release every sprint, and anything touching component props needs a changeset file in the PR. No changeset, no merge — the bot will nag you. Majors are rare and go through the design council first. The full policy, with examples of what counts as breaking, lives on the internal page below.

wiki page, bahip-yahip: https://grafana.qirvanlabs.corp/browse/display/projects/cc3a1b9dbfc9

**Artifact signing for Lanternway rollouts.** Every flag-configuration bundle produced by the Lanternway framework is signed before it reaches the edge workers, and support staff should never approve a rollout whose bundle fails verification. When a customer reports that a flag change didn't propagate, first check the bundle's signature status in the rollout console; an unsigned or mismatched bundle means the push was rejected by design, not lost. To manually verify a bundle during an incident, run the verify tool with the current signing key:

deploy key for baweg-bajeg: bky9_DYLNv2wGq